For an authentic Emirati experience, the Arabian Tea House offers an elegant setting to enjoy a classic karak. Beyond the traditional brew, their cinnamon milk tea is a comforting alternative, perfectly paired with a warm plate of local delicacies. Other notable options include Arabian Nights tea, hibiscus tea, and zaatar tea. A cup of karak is priced at Dh30. Located in Bur Dubai.

Despite its name, Chai and Co is a chic eatery that serves a diverse menu for breakfast, lunch, and dinner, alongside their renowned teas. Their special saffron-infused karak tea is a must-try. Other popular choices include chai latte, karak espresso, and the special saffron karak. Masala karak is priced at Dh 9. Visit Chai and Co in Al Warqa or Circle Mall, JVC.

Offering picturesque views of Dubai Mamzar, Karak and Rigag Café is the perfect spot to enjoy a hot cup of karak as the wind whips through your hair. Pair your tea with their crepe-like rigag dessert for a satisfying treat. . Located in Al Mamzar.
While known for its egg breakfast dishes, Raju Omlet also brews an excellent cup of karak. The menu boasts a variety of egg preparations, making it a great place to enjoy a protein-rich meal alongside your tea. Other tea options include lemon chai, cardamom special, zaffran masala, and karak masala. Karak prices range from Dhs4.25-6.50. Raju Omlet is located on Sheikh Zayed Road, Exit 43.
